Factors Affecting Academic Performance Among Secondary School Students: Education for Development a Responsibility of Many
Wilkins Ndege Muhingi
Globally, educating a nation remains the most vital strategy for the development of the society throughout the developing world. Kenya is not an exception. There are factors that affect academic performance among secondary school students. This book presents those factors as including: Individual factors, Carer factors, School and environment factors and Other factors like language used at home. Parental involvement and commitment in academic matters of their children seem to be big issues affecting academic achievement. Whatever is presented here is a culmination of a thorough research pertaining to the same, a case study of Ngong centre for open Learning a learning institution in Rift valley Province, Kenya.
